1. 入門準備 #確保您擁有穩定的網路連線和一台能夠運行 Go 語言編譯器的電腦。 安裝 Go 語言編譯器和開發環境。 熟悉基本程式設計概念,如變數、資料型別、控制流程和函數。 2. 選擇學習資源 官方文件:Go 語言官方文件提供了全面的語言介紹和教學。 線上課程:有多個線上課程可以幫助您學習 Go 語言,例如 Udemy、Coursera 和 edX。 書籍:有許多關於 Go 語言的書籍可供選擇,例如《Go 語言程式設計指南》和《Go 語言實戰》。 3. 從基礎開始 學習 Go 語言的基礎知識,如變數、資料型別、控制流和函數。 練習寫簡單的程式來鞏固您的理解。 確保您對這些基本概念有紮實的掌握,然後再繼續學習更高階的主題。 4. 掌握並發程式設計 Go 語言最強大的功能之一就是並發程式設計。 學習如何使用 Go 語言的並發特性來編寫高效能、可擴展的程式。 練習編寫並發程式來鞏固您的理解。 5. 建立專案 一旦您掌握了 Go 語言的基礎知識,就可以開始建立自己的專案了。 選擇一個您感興趣的項目,並開始編寫程式碼。 在建立專案的過程中,您將進一步鞏固您的 Go 語言知識,並學習如何將理論知識應用於實踐。 6. 加入社群 加入 Go 語言社群可以幫助您與其他 Go 語言開發者交流,並學習到新的知識。 參加 Go 語言相關的會議、研討會和線上論壇。 貢獻 Go 語言社區,例如回答問題、編寫教程或參與開源專案。 7. 保持持續學習 Go 語言是一個不斷發展的語言,因此保持持續學習非常重要。 閱讀 Go 語言官方部落格、關注 Go 語言相關的新聞和動態。 參加 Go 語言相關的會議、研討會和線上論壇。 貢獻 Go 語言社區,例如回答問題、編寫教程或參與開源專案。 8. 提升學習效率 設定明確的學習目標。 制定學習計劃,並嚴格執行。 每天抽出一定的時間來學習 Go 語言。 尋找一個學習夥伴或加入一個學習小組,以便互相激勵和監督。 利用各種學習資源,例如線上課程、書籍和線上論壇。 不要害怕犯錯,錯誤是學習過程中不可避免的一部分。 堅持不懈,持之以恆,終將取得成功。